In the UK RIBA (the Royal Institute of British Architects) is the professional organization representing architects. As well as implementing effective training for budding architects, RIBA also provides advice and guidance on the work and code or conduct that all architects should observe to give their clients the best possible service. In order to register their architect status with the Architects Registration Board and apply for RIBA membership, potential architects must go through 5 yrs of full-time study and a minimum of 2 years of work experience. Architects Fees and Costs - The fees than an architect charges normally work on a percentage of the total cost of the project, a fixed fee, an hourly rate or a rate per unit area of construction. Or perhaps, a mixture of these fee structures may be applied in some situations. Fees for residential projects may well incur charges of anything between 12% and 20% of the total construction cost, whilst renovation projects could quite possibly command an even higher charge (perhaps between fifteen and twenty percent). A somewhat smaller percentage of between 4% and 12% will represent the architect's fees for larger commercial construction projects.

Architect or Interior Designer? - Every once in a while someone asks the question "what's the difference between an architect and an interior designer"? The answer to this question varies depending on who you're asking, and for some people the difference is pretty obvious, whilst for others these two occupations merge and interconnect on many levels. In most cases, architects concentrate on the overall design and shape of a building - the outer shell, the exterior walls and the roof, while interior designers focus their attention on the internal finish - the furnishings, the floor finishes and the wall surfaces. To further confuse things, there are also 'interior architectural designers', who mostly work on a building's internal structure - the thermal qualities, the flow of internal space and the spatial planning, but still need to be fully qualified. They plan and design the interior look and feel of a structure.

Landscape Architects

Aside from the standard type of architect who focuses on buildings and construction, there is another kind of architect, referred to as the landscape architect. Working in suburban, rural and urban settings, the landscape architect is involved in planning and managing open spaces. Within the extent of their work they will be called on to design both natural and man-made landscaping. These areas could be meant for private or public use. Through their creative thinking and technical expertise, landscape architects can develop pleasing, innovative and sustainable open spaces to make enjoyable recreational areas. Among the areas that Lochgelly landscape architects design and supervise are burial grounds, shopping malls, commercial complexes, golf courses, botanic gardens, zoos and property developments, that have particular functions that satisfy the day-to-day needs of the community.

The United Kingdom's professional organisation for landscape architects is the Landscape Institute. It's a chartered body that sets the standards for university courses and landscaping professionals. In the UK, there are currently 15 accredited programmes. Landscape Institute membership is available to students, professionals and tutors alike, and there are now something like 3,000 professionally qualified members carrying out work in the community. An Architect's Daily Tasks

  • Creating hand drawn sketches, 3D models and in depth technical plans using computer aided drafting systems (CAD)
  • Creating plans that follow building legislation and safety regulations
  • Identifying ways around local council legislation and environmental impacts
  • Overseeing and managing small and large building projects
  • Liasing and sharing ideas with clients, architectural technologists and technicians, and other architects
  • Writing and presenting reports, contracts and job proposals and filling out planning applications
  • Exploring ways to cost-effectively work within budgets
  • Choosing or advising on materials
  • Visiting sites to check progress and building work
